Access Young County Background Check Records

Young County background check records are maintained at the County Clerk and District Clerk offices in Graham, Texas. The County Clerk holds misdemeanor criminal filings, civil court records, probate documents, and real property records. The District Clerk manages felony criminal history and civil district court filings. You can access Young County background check records by visiting the Graham courthouse in person or by using the statewide re:SearchTX portal to search case indexes online.

Young County Clerk Background Check Records

The Young County Clerk in Graham is the primary custodian for misdemeanor criminal records, civil court filings, probate documents, and real property records in the county. These records trace back to Young County's formation and are the main source for lower-level criminal history and civil case data in this North Texas county. You can request records by name or case number at the courthouse front counter during regular weekday hours.

The County Clerk also handles vital records including marriage licenses, birth records, and death certificates. These documents support identity checks and legal research. Standard copy fees are $1.00 per page, and certified copies require a $5.00 certification fee in addition to copy costs. In-person requests require a valid photo ID. Mail requests need a written letter with a copy of your ID, proper payment, and a self-addressed stamped envelope for return delivery. Assumed name filings are also stored here and may surface in background checks on business owners in the Graham area.

Young County District Clerk Criminal Records

The Young County District Clerk holds the official records for felony criminal cases, civil district court filings, and family law matters. Young County is served by the 90th Judicial District Court. Felony charges, indictments, jury verdicts, sentencing records, and civil district court judgments all go through this office. If you need felony criminal history for a Young County background check, the District Clerk is where those records are kept. Case indexes are also searchable online through the re:SearchTX portal.

In-person and mail requests are both available. Bring a photo ID when visiting in person. Mail requests require a written request, a copy of your ID, and correct payment. The office does not conduct record searches over the phone. E-filing for civil and family cases in Texas goes through eFileTexas.gov, available 24 hours a day. Court staff review and process filings during regular business hours.

The District Clerk handles expunctions and orders of nondisclosure in Young County when courts grant them. Expunctions permanently remove records from public access. Nondisclosures seal records from the public but leave them visible to law enforcement. These orders directly affect what is visible in a public Young County background check search.

The Young County Sheriff's Office in Graham manages arrest records, jail bookings, and incident reports. Open records requests are processed under the Texas Public Information Act. Submit a written request and the office has 10 business days to respond. Fees may apply for copies and staff time. The jail may maintain a current inmate roster accessible by phone. Call ahead to confirm what is available and how to request it.

Sex offender registration in Young County is administered by the Sheriff's Office. All registered offenders in the county appear in the statewide Texas DPS Sex Offender Registry. This registry is free and searchable online by name, county, or ZIP code. It is a key step in any thorough Young County background check that includes sex offender information.

Young County Court System

Young County is served by the 90th Judicial District Court, which handles felony criminal cases, civil matters, and family law filings. The county court handles Class A and B misdemeanor cases and some civil matters in the lower range. Justice of the Peace courts cover Class C misdemeanors, traffic violations, and small claims. Each level of court sends records to either the County Clerk or the District Clerk depending on the case type.

All district and county court records in Young County are searchable through the free re:SearchTX portal. This state tool is run by the Texas Office of Court Administration and covers all courts in Texas. Search by party name or cause number and get case type, filing date, and docket status. It is a fast, free way to do a court-level Young County background check from anywhere with internet access.

E-filing in Texas is handled through eFileTexas.gov. It is required for all licensed attorneys filing civil and criminal cases and is available to self-represented parties as well. Filings can be submitted at any hour. Staff process them during regular business hours at the courthouse in Graham.

Note: Justice of the Peace court records may not appear in re:SearchTX. Contact the Young County JP courts in Graham directly for those specific records.
